Navy Wants To Increase AIM-9X Range By 60%

    From Flightglobal:


The US Navy is hoping to increase the range of the new Raytheon AIM-9X Block III by some 60% over current Sidewinder variants due to the unique needs of the Lockheed Martin F-35 Joint Strike Fighter, the Naval Air Systems Command (NAVAIR) says. The new weapon is scheduled to become operational in 2022.
"The Block III range requirement was in response to Joint Strike Fighter requirements in the 2020+ timeframe," NAVAIR says. "The design is anticipated to increase AIM-9X employment ranges by 60%."
NAVAIR says the current Block II AIM-9X already overlaps some of the range capability of the more powerful Raytheon AIM-120D AMRAAM, however the new Block III variant will increase that overlap. The AIM-9X Block III's increased range will "provide fighter aircraft with increased capacity of BVR [beyond visual range] weapons for tactical flexibility," NAVAIR says.
The need for that added flexibility arises from the proliferation of advanced digital radio frequency memory (DRFM) jammers that many potential adversaries are adding to their fighter fleets. DRFM jammers have the potential to blind the AMRAAM's onboard radar, which makes the AIM-9X's passive imaging infra-red guidance system a useful alternative means to defeat those threats. While a completely new missile would have been ideal, the Pentagon is faced with era of declining budgets and has to take into account the price tag of any new weapon.
"Programme affordability was a primary concern for new missile development," NAVAIR says. "Modifying the existing AIM-9X for increased range provides a highly affordable solution for meeting the performance requirement."
To create the new AIM-9X Block III, the NAVAIR will primarily focus on the missile's rocket motor. "Increased range will be achieved through a combination of increased rocket motor performance and missile power management," NAVAIR says.
In addition to an improved, more energetic, rocket motor, the enhanced weapon will also have a new insensitive munitions warhead, which will be safer to use onboard an aircraft carrier. However, the Block III will "leverage" the current Block II's guidance unit and electronics-including the missile's AMRAAM-derived datalink.
While the Pentagon needs the new Sidewinder to be a supplemental BVR weapon for situations where friendly fighters are faced with electronic attacks that degrade with radar-guided weapons, it will not compromise on the AIM-9X's close in performance. "The requirement and design call for the same WVR [within visual range]/HOBS [high off-boresight] capabilities as those found in the AIM-9X Block II," NAVAIR says.
     S[ecs on the AIM-9X are sketchy, Global secuirty listes the range of the AIM-9X as 18-32.4km, Wikipedia has it as 1.08-39.6km. Increasing the range on the AIM-9X would give a max range of somewhere between 52 and 63km. That put the AIM-9X firmly into AMRAAM territory, though the AIM-120D has a range of 180km. Bill Sweetman has speculated that the Navy's request for longer range Sidewinders stems from possible difficulties in using radar guided missiles against Chinese stealth aircraft. If that is the case, then the Navy sees a threat originating from Chinese stealth fighters.

Stealth: Too Much Of A Good Thing?

     Stealth. Since the development of Northrop's Have Blue prototype in the 70s the Air Force has fallen in love with the concept, and has bought 4 types of stealth bomers and fighters since. But at what cost to capabilities? Stealth is an extremely valuable resource, but today and for the next 10 years we will be fighting an asymmetric war against third world terrorists, rather than large conventional wars on the plains of central Europe. The question I ask, has stealth destroyed the Air Force and naval aviation?
     Exhibit 1: The A-12. The A-12 Avenger II was supposed to be a stealth bomber successor to the tried and true A-6 Intruder. The A-12 was canceled in 1991 due to cost and weight overruns, and problems with the radar system. Because the A-12 was supposed to replace the A-6 , the Navy canceled the A-6F Intruder II which would have had new engines, electronics, and 2 extra hardpoints for carrying ordnance. However, since the A-12 was supposed to replace the A-6, the Navy turned Grumman's proposal down. Then when the A-12 was canceled in 1991 the Navy was left without a tanker aircraft and bomb truck.  And because the Navy placed all it's bets on the A-12, it was forced to use the F-14 as an attack aircraft, and purchase the F/A-18E/F Super Hornet. The Super Hornet, while an excellent fighter, is acceptable in the attack role, but is not meant for it. Conclusion: Because the Navy relied too much on new technologies (read A-12) that had kinks to be worked out, lost their deep strike and tanker capability. 
    Exhibit 2: The F-22 Raptor. The F-22 Raptor has become darling of the Air Force, as it  can enter a dogfight with any type of aircraft and come out on top. However, in recent months the F-22 has had problems with it's oxygen system resulting in one pilot killed and a six month grounding for all F-22s. That does not include it extreme cost at 350 million dollars each, which has only been surpassed by that of the B-2 Spirit at 2.1 billion dollars. The damage to the Air Force done by the F-22 is not as obvious. And rather than manifest itself in loss of capability, it shows itself in quantity. With only 187 combat aircraft produced, the Air Force is forced to rely on a small number of extremely capable platforms. Not only that, but the Air force will be reluctant to risk a 350 million dollar piece of equipment in hostile airspace, simply because of it's cost and the technical secrets which the enemy would obtain. Conclusion: Because the Air Force was set on buying the newest, coolest airplane, they lost several good legacy fighters for each F-22, rather than buy better, new build fighter fighter like the F-16E of F-15SE.
     Exhibit 3: The F-35 Lightning II. The F-35 is the latest and greatest of Air Force programs, and is the planned replacement of the F-16, F/A-18, and A-10. The problem here is the number of F-35s to be purchased. The Air Force, Navy, and Marine Corps are planning to to buy ~2400 F-35s of all types. I agree with many that the F-35 is a good fighter, but we simply cannot afford to buy enough to cover all the services. The Air Force has stated that they alone need 2200 fighters of all types, subtracting the 187 F-22s that leaves 2013 fighters that the Air Force needs. Subtracting the 680 F-35Bs and Cs the Marine Corps and Navy are buying, the Air Force is only buying 1233 F-35As, leaving a shortfall of 800 fighters. And the idea that the F-35 will replace the A-10 in the CAS role is a pipe dream (see example here, point made?), simply because the F-35 cannot absorb the punishment or carry the ordnance an A-10 can. Conclusion: The F-35 is a good bird, but at the moment it is not what we need, as it is too expensive, and it's mission can be performed by new legacy fighters. However, that does not mean it should be canceled, rather it should shelved for the moment until a need arises.
     The other issue that hasn't been mentioned, is that are we willing to deploy stealth fighters into hostile airspace? The F-22, and F-35 are cutting edge fighters with some of the newest technologies in the West on board, and if lost would hand a technical goldmine over to enemy forces. Back in 1999 an F-117 was shot down, and it is almost certain those stealth materials fell into enemy hands. While obsolete by our standards, the F-117 is cutting edge for the rest of the world. Frankly, the Air Force or Navy would probably not risk stealth aircraft in hostile airspace like Iran, simply because of the rick of valuable technical secrets being lost.
     Stealth is here to stay, that is a fact. However, in our current fiscal condition we cannot afford the number of stealth fighters or bombers we need to maintain our commitments worldwide. We also must be willing to risk our stealth aircraft in hostile airspace, even if that risks technical secrets falling into enemy hands. Even if we are willing to risk stealth aircraft in enemy airspace, we still don't have the money to afford enough stealth fighters. To answer the question posed at the beginning of this post, yes, stealth has destroyed the Air force and naval aviation.
     The solution? The F-16E/F and F-15SE. The F-16E/F is the latest version of the venerable F-16, and is already in production. The F-15SE is a stealthier version of the F-15E, with conformal weapons bays (CWBs) rather than the conformal fuel tanks (CFTs). Both types are cheaper than the F-35 at around 80 and 100 million each. They are not the most advanced fighters in the sky today, but have two advantages. 
We can afford them in the numbers we need, and they are proven in CAS and air-to-air combat. As to the Navy and Marines, the Marines would have to keep flying AV-8 Harriers off of helicopter carriers, and use F/A-18E/F Super Hornets for land-based aircraft. The Navy is another story, the A-6F needs to be resurrected, and a new cheap naval based fighter developed.
    The problem for so many years has been that aviators across the board (with the possible exception of the Marine Corps) have become fixated on buying new aircraft. The "if its new, if its high-tech, we need it" mantra has killed the Air Force and Navy at a time when tried and true beats new and unproven. That is what has gotten us into this mess.

U.S. Air Force To Replace ALCM

     Defense News reports that the USAF is planning to replace the aging AGM-86 Air Launched Cruise Missile with a new stealth cruise missiles.
     The AGM-86 was selected to be the Air Force's air launched cruise missile back in the 1980s. Since then the ALCM has seen service in Operation Desert Storm, and in several other operations over Iraq. As of 2011 all ALCMs are AGM-86Bs which are equipped with a single W-80 nuclear warhead which has yeild of between 5 and 150 kilotons. As of 2011 the AGM-86B and AGM-129 are the only nuclear weapons the B-52 is capable of carrying, and due to reliability issues and cost the AGM-129 is being phased out of service. The AGM-86B is also going phased out of service due to it's age and the New START treaty.
     With the retiring of the AGM-86B and the AGM129 this will leave the B-52 without a nuclear mission, that is why the Air Force is planning to start a new nuclear cruise missile program. This proposed missile will be stealthy, have a long range, and "be able to penetrate the most challenging of enemy air defense systems" in the words of Maj. General William Chambers the Air Force's strategic deterrence and nuclear integration officer.
     However, this program may never get off the ground as Congress has yet to come to a compromise over budget cuts, and if they do not, a large amount (1+ trillion dollars) of the defense budget will be cut. But, if this program actually survives then it will be fascinating to see how the program progresses and what capabilities the cruise missile will have.

The F-15 Silent Eagle: A Dark Horse

     With all the talk about the Air Force's next fighter being centered on the F-35, there has been another aircraft that has been all but forgotten, the Boeing F-15 Silent Eagle (F-15SE).
     The F-15SE is a variant of the F-15 Strike Eagle (F-15E), which is itself a variant of the original F-15 Eagle.

     The F-15SE has a top speed of Mach 2.5 (1855 MPH), versus Mach 1.5 to 1.8 (1113 to 1335 MPH) for the F-35A (the Air Force variant). The F-15SE also has a longer mission radius of between 1333 kilometers to 1667 km for an air-to-air loadout, and a mission radius of between 1482 km to 1852 km for a air-to-ground loadout. In comparison, the F-35A has a mission radius of 1082km which is 11km under the Air Force's requirements.
   

     However, the F-15SE's main advantage lies in it's cost, 1 F-15 would cost about 100 million dollars, versus the F-35A which costs 193 million dollars in the LRIP-5 (Low Rate Initial Production) batch in fiscal year 2012. On top of this the F-15SE is actually a stealth aircraft, Boeing has converted the F-15E's CFTs (Conformal Fuel Tanks) into CWBs (Conformal Weapons Bay), which can carry either air-to-air weapons (AIM-120, AIM-9X) or air-to-ground weapons (SDB, JDAM).
     With the Air Force approaching a fighter shortfall, and the two replacements for early model F-15s and F-16s (F-22 and the F-35) not meeting expectations, there is serious need for a fighter to close the gap.
